    LCCC Offers PRISM Training for Fall 2011

    LCCC Offers PRISM Training





    Lehigh Carbon Community College (LCCC) will offer firearms/judgment training as well as a beginner class for the following Public Safety courses this semester.



    Firearms/Force Options Orientation Fee: $150

    This course is a beginner class for students with no background in firearms. It combines classroom instruction on firearm safety/fundamentals and practical training on the new, state-of-the-art interactive “shooting” simulator (PRISimTR). This is done safely through the use of real firearms equipped with lasers. Orientation classes begin on the following dates:

    PRISim (Firearms Judgment Training) Fee: $150

    This course combines classroom instruction and the state-of-the-art interactive “shooting” simulator (PRISimTR). This is done safely through the use of real Glock handguns equipped with lasers. This training is for any student that carries or has access to a deadly weapon and could possibly be involved in a Use of Force incident.
